Delphi Energy & Chassis Systems Announces New Role for Peter F. Ciampa
Release Date: August 08, 2001
FLINT, Mich. -- Peter F. Ciampa has been named director, government contracts for the Dynamics & Propulsion sector, as well as director, venture development for Delphi Energy & Chassis Systems, effective immediately. Prior to his new assignment, Ciampa was director, technology alliances, Delphi Energy & Chassis Systems.
In his new role, he will be responsible for all contractual relationships between the Dynamics & Propulsion sector and the U.S. federal and state governments. He will continue to report to William R. Herren and coordinate government contract activities with Delphi Technologies, Inc. (DTI), Delphi Energy & Chassis Systems and Delphi Saginaw Steering Systems.
The following individuals will continue to report within their current organizations and form the center of expertise for government contracts within the sector: Mark Harvey, Delphi Energy & Chassis Systems; Stacy Byce, Delphi Energy & Chassis Systems; and Tomy Sebastian, Delphi Saginaw Steering Systems. Henrean Prater, DTI will work with him on government contracting issues for Delphi and continue to report to Andy Brown.
In his capacity as director, venture development, Delphi Energy & Chassis Systems, Ciampa will lead venture development activities within Delphi Energy & Chassis Systems. Reporting to Peter and continuing to support this activity will be Del Green, Pete Hagenbuch, Paul McCollom, Greg Prucey, Rudy Wilson and Carol Olay. Jack Tubbs will continue to report to Del Green.
Peter has been in his previous position since January 1998. Prior to that, he was director, sales & marketing for Delco Propulsion Systems. He has held various contracts and business management positions within Hughes Electronics Corporation, as well as sales and marketing positions within General Motors and Delphi.
